Августовское обновление 3.23.0

Дорогие друзья!

Обновление Fort-Monitor 3.23 – это кумулятивное обновление, содержащее все доработки из обновлений Хостинга 3.22.1 и 3.22.2, а также целый ряд новых функций. Как и принято для всех нечетных версий, данное обновление почти полностью создано на основе пожеланий и предложений наших партнеров. Выражаем за это особую благодарность следующим компаниям, проявившим наибольшую активность:



  • Автопаркмонитор (ИП Хегай)
  • Агропилот
  • АСК Групп
  • Аскан
  • Логистик-Транс
  • МБК Технологии (ИП Малинко)
  • Низовцев Дмитрий
  • НТП НИС
  • Ростелематика (ИП Серяк)
  • Сантел-Сервис
  • Смарт-Сервис

Всего с вашей помощью при работе над обновлением было реализовано 70 доработок и улучшений! Самое основное – ниже.



Новые функции и улучшения в 3.23

Интерфейс и карта

1.1. Небольшие, но приятные изменения коснулись Панели выбора временного интервала. Для выбора даты или времени больше не нужно целиться в маленькую иконку справа. Достаточно сделать двойной клик по полю даты или времени


Но это еще не все. При вводе в поле выбора интервала «От» даты более поздней, чем в поле «До», дата в поле «До» автоматически изменится на ближайшую корректную. И наоборот – если в поле «До» ввести дату более раннюю, чем в поле «От», изменится дата в поле «От»

1.2. По многочисленным просьбам в Fort Monitor была добавлена Публичная кадастровая карта Росреестра (ПКК). Слои этой карты накладываются поверх текущего источника карт


Внимание!!! Работа с ПКК имеет свои особенности, которые от нас не зависят. Данные подгружаются из внешнего источника. Разные элементы ПКК (участки, группы участков) располагаются в разных слоях. И отображение того или иного слоя зависит от выбранного масштаба картоосновы в Fort Monitor. Кроме того загрузка тайлов ПКК может занимать до нескольких секунд.

1.3. В настройках пользователя добавлена возможность выбора минимального масштаба карты, при котором будут отображаться имена геозон. Это очень полезная функция, если речь идет о больших геозонах размером в несколько десятков квадратных километров и более.


1.4. Для серверной версии добавлена возможность увеличения максимальной скорости проигрывателя треков с х50 до х1000


Объекты и датчики

2.1. Fort Monitor теперь хранит журнал всех изменений параметров объектов! Что и когда было изменено, что было до и после изменений. Для перехода в журнал необходимо открыть панель редактирования объекта, и в ней нажать кнопку «История изменений»


Сам журнал выглядит следующим образом:


2.2. Ранее при экспорте объекта в файл, имя файла содержало обезличенную информацию о дате и времени создания файла. Теперь имя файла экспорта будет содержать имя объекта, что гораздо привычнее новым пользователям Fort Monitor

2.3. Небольшие изменения коснулись всплывающего окна на карте с информацией об объекте. В верхней части окна появились 2 ссылки на карты Яндекс и Google. При клике на любую из ссылок в отдельном окне откроется соответствующая карта с отображением текущего местоположения объекта.


2.4. Как в Fort Monitor до последнего времени создавался Универсальный датчик с текстовым именем параметра в качестве источника данных? Нужно было перейти во вкладку «Сырые данные», запомнить идентификатор нужного параметра, затем вернуться в датчики, создать новый и скопировать идентификатор в соответствующее поле. Это, во-первых, противоречит нашей концепции «Мониторинг в 2 клика». А во-вторых, просто неудобно! Теперь Универсальный датчик можно создать прямо из вкладки «Сырые данные»:

  • 1-й клик – по нужному параметру
  • 2-й клик – по кнопке «Добавить универсальный датчик»

2.5. Реализована функция массового копирования любого датчика, что, безусловно, сэкономит время при создании нескольких однотипных объектов.

  • При выборе любого датчика становится активной соответствующая кнопка:

  • При клике на эту кнопку пользователю будет предоставлен выбор, в какие из ранее созданных объектов следует скопировать этот датчик со всеми настройками

2.6. В целях оптимизации данных и увеличения быстродействия количество уникальных источников данных для Универсального сумматора уменьшено с 32 до 20


Дерево объектов

3.1. Первое, на что все обратят внимание – это изменения внешнего вида дерева. Мини-иконки объекта слева и иконки в виде ключика справа от имени объекта. Последние отображают статус Зажигания объекта. Иконка имеет 3 состояния:

  • Нет иконки – для объекта не создан датчик зажигания;
  • Серый ключик – зажигание выключено;
  • Зеленый ключик – зажигание включено;

Отображение этих иконок можно включить или отключить в настройках пользователя

3.2. Другое изменение не так заметно. Дерево всегда имело 2 представления: в виде непосредственно дерева с группировкой объектов, или в виде плоского списка, работать с которым было неудобно, т.к. в этом представлении просто убиралась группировка. Порядок отображения объектов не менялся, и поиск нужного объекта был затруднителен. В 3.23 объекты в плоском списке сортируются по алфавиту.


3.3. Революционные изменения претерпела функция фильтрации объектов в дереве. К знакомым фильтрам «В сети/Не в сети» прибавилось еще 4 динамических фильтра


Кроме того внизу списка появился «Настраиваемый фильтр», при клике по которому появляется окно настройки


На текущий момент здесь доступна фильтрация по имени объекта, типу оборудования и произвольным пользовательским параметрам. Но в будущем функционал настраиваемого фильтра будет расширяться.

3.4. Как известно, дерево объектов и геозон встречается не только в основном интерфейсе, но и в формах запроса встроенных отчетов. Для удобства пользователей мы добавили сюда поле поиска объекта по имени, а также чек-бокс «Выделить все/Снять выделение у всех»


3.5. Наконец, по многочисленным просьбам мы убрали всплывающее контекстное меню в дереве объектов. Это меню дублировало функции других элементов интерфейса, им практически не пользовались, оно лишь мешало и вызывало раздражение


4. Отчеты

4.1. Свершилось! В списке источников данных для графиков в конструкторе отчетов появились универсальные датчики!


4.2. Все отчеты из Интерфейса администратора (отчеты по счетам, об отправленных СМС и по блокировкам объектов) перенесены в Основной интерфейс и располагаются сейчас в разделе Отчеты/Отчеты системы администрирования. При этом права доступа к этим отчетам остались без изменений


Протоколы

  1. В Fort-Monitor реализована поддержка мобильных трекеров, работающих по протоколу TRACCAR (https://www.traccar.org/). Клиент Traccar доступен для скачивания и использования на мобильных устройствах Android и iOS
  2. Актуализирован протокол Wialon Retranslator
  3. Добавлены протоколы FleetGuide 4 и FleetGuide 6
  4. Для протокола УМКа 300 добавлен разбор параметров стиля вождения
  5. Для протокола Galileo 5x/7x добавлен разбор параметров базовых станций CID, LAC, MCC, MNC, RSSI


API

По запросам наших партнеров было добавлено и доработано несколько методов API

  • История смены водителей и прицепов на основе данных RFID, в том числе при посещении геозон
  • Получение периодов идентификаций
  • Получения списка прицепного оборудования
  • Получение списка технологических операций
  • Назначение технологических операций на прицепное оборудование
  • Получение координат в дополнение к адресам начала и окончания периода
  • Получение полной информации по ссылкам временного доступа («Радар»), а также создание, редактирование и удаление ссылок
  • Удаление в корзину и безвозвратное удаление объекта
  • Поиск объекта по произвольным параметрам
  • Перемещение объекта в другую папку

Полное описание нашего API, как обычно, можно найти здесь: https://web.fort-monitor.ru/api/help/index#!/ExternalApiV1/